Standardize store data access in VS Code Copilot

Commit your configuration file to the repo so your whole team uses the same tools. The `list_store_products` and `list_store_categories` tools become available to everyone working on the codebase. This keeps your team aligned. Everyone is looking at the same store catalog when they ask the agent for help.

Monitor store performance in VS Code Copilot

Your engineers can query order status without a separate admin login. Using `list_store_orders` and `get_order_store_details`, they can quickly check transaction health during a deployment. It saves time for your support and engineering teams. They get the data they need right where they write their code.

Sync customer insights in VS Code Copilot

Get a clear view of your customer base directly in your editor. `list_store_customers` gives your team a list of users, while `get_abandoned_carts` highlights potential revenue leaks. Your agents can analyze these lists to suggest improvements. It turns your IDE into a command center for your e-commerce operations.

Setup guide

Set up CloudCart MCP in VS Code Copilot

Prerequisites

  • VS Code 1.99 or later with GitHub Copilot extension
  • Active Vinkius subscription with a valid endpoint token
  1. 1

    Open MCP configuration

    Open the Command Palette (Cmd+Shift+P / Ctrl+Shift+P) and run "MCP: Add Server". Select HTTP (Streamable) as the server type. VS Code will create .vscode/mcp.json in your workspace.

  2. 2

    Add the CloudCart MCP

    Paste the JSON snippet shown on the right into your .vscode/mcp.json. Replace [YOUR_TOKEN_HERE] with your endpoint token from cloud.vinkius.com.

  3. 3

    Switch to Agent mode

    Open Copilot Chat (Cmd+Shift+I / Ctrl+Shift+I) and switch to Agent mode using the dropdown. MCP tools are only available in Agent mode — they do not appear in Edit or Ask modes.

  4. 4

    Verify the connection

    In the Copilot Chat input, type # to list available tools. You should see the CloudCart tools listed. Try asking: "List my recent CloudCart transactions" and Copilot will invoke them automatically.

.vscode/mcp.json
{
  "mcpServers": {
    "cloudcart-mcp": {
      "url": "https://edge.vinkius.com/[YOUR_TOKEN_HERE]/mcp"
    }
  }
}
